My friend Iain Kerr of the Ocean Alliance is using drones (including the Phantom 2) for whale research.
They collect whale "blow", which is mostly mucus, and analyze it for the presence of stress hormones. But traditional methods for collecting this actually stress the whales. So now they're using drones to collect it, which involves landing on the water.
